Background technique
In four axis or five-axle linkage Ultra-precision CNC Machine, oily static pressure rotary worktable is used widely, due to oil Static-pressure system includes multiple static-pressure oil chambers and guide rail, and hydrostatic slideway is excellent since small with frictional force, with small vibration, guide precision is high etc. Point, is widely used in numerically-controlled machine tool, and the working principle of hydrostatic slideway is the static pressure oil being input to hydraulic oil on guide pass In chamber, workbench is floated by hydraulic oil, according to the size of numerically-controlled machine tool, different number is set on hydrostatic slideway working face Static-pressure oil chamber, the quantity of static-pressure oil chamber is generally 6~14.The fuel system of oil pocket is established the pressure of static pressure oil film and quiet Press the malformation of turntable that there is apparent influence.
Currently, the oil supply system of static pressure turntable in the prior art generallys use multiple oil circuit difference fuel feeding.But it is above-mentioned Technology has following deficiency: one, the pressure of each oil pocket is established asynchronous, and pressure size is also inconsistent, affects static pressure turntable Rigidity and dynamic property;Two, malformation caused by pressure size is inconsistent also reduces the rotating accuracy of static pressure turntable; Three, multiple oil outlets are unequal to the distance between each output terminal, and the length measurements of petroleum pipeline are all different, it cannot be guaranteed that etc. Fuel feeding is measured, it is unstable so as to cause static pressure turntable load capacity.

Specific embodiment
The present invention is described further with reference to the accompanying drawing.
As shown in Figure 1 for turntable hydrostatic slideway etc. oil masses oil supply mechanism structural schematic diagram, be illustrated in figure 2 rotation Platform hydrostatic slideway etc. oil masses oil supply mechanism schematic top plan view, including oil inlet pipe 2, oil pocket 4 and cover board 3, cover board 3 be fixed on oil On chamber 4, oil pocket 4 is made of A chamber 41 and B chamber 42, and A chamber 41 is cylindrical cavity and B chamber 42 is annular cavity, and A chamber 41 is set It sets in B chamber 42, A chamber 41 and B chamber 42 is concentric, and cover board 3 is mounted on Type B chamber, and cover board 3 and Type B chamber form closed cavity, A Contour gap 5 is equipped between chamber 41 and cover board 3.
The center of cover board 3 is equipped with oil inlet pipe 2, and 2 one end of oil inlet pipe is protruded into A chamber 41, protrudes into the oil pipe distance A in A chamber 41 41 bottom of chamber is less than the one third of 41 height of A chamber.The side wall circumferential direction equidistantly distributed of B chamber 42 has multiple oil outlets 6, it is multiple go out Oilhole 6 is located in same level, and each oil outlet 6 is respectively connected with fuel feed pump 8, and fuel feed pump 8 is by helix tube 81 and straight tube 82 Composition, one end of helix tube 81 are mounted on oil outlet 6, and the other end of helix tube 81 is connect with straight tube 82, and oil inlet pipe 2 is apart from out Equal between oilhole 6, i.e., the length of every fuel feed pump 8 is identical as caliber.
Turntable hydrostatic slideway etc. oil masses oil supply mechanism method, comprising the following steps: step 1. open oil pump 1, lead to It crosses oil inlet pipe 2 and oil is supplied to A chamber 41;
Step 2. oil inlet pipe 2 continues fuel feeding, and oil passes through inflow B chamber 42 after uniformly overflowing in gap 5 full of after A chamber 41;
After step 3. oil stream enters B chamber 42, the liquid level of the oil in B chamber 42 can be from the contour rising in bottom, by being uniformly distributed on B chamber 42 Oil outlet 6 be output to oil outlet 6, oil is output to fuel feed pump 8 again by oil outlet 6, and the length of different fuel feed pumps 8 is straight by adjusting The spiral number of turns of the length of pipe 82 and helix tube 81 control, the spiral coil of the helix tube 81 in the longer fuel feed pump 8 of straight tube 82 Number is few, and straight tube 82 is more compared with the spiral number of turns of the helix tube 81 of short fuel feed pump 8, to guarantee that each root canal is long consistent, keeps fuel-displaced The distance of hole 6 to output terminal 9 is consistent, eventually by 8 fuel feeding of fuel feed pump to output terminal 9.
Output terminal 9 is that hydrostatic slideway face goes out distance difference of the oil drop apart from oil outlet 6, passes through the fuel feeding on oil outlet 6 Pipe 8 ensures apart from identical.After the spiral copper pipe that will be connected on 8 petroleum pipelines stretches directly, 8 helix tubes 81 and straight tube 82 Connection length is consistent, capacity is consistent, guarantees each static pressure oil-feeding points equalization stable fuel feeding.According to the position of output terminal 9, can adjust 6 position of oil outlet of the correspondence length of whole connection oil outlet 6 guarantees that each output terminal 9 is that hydrostatic slideway face goes out oil drop to B chamber 42 distance is consistent.Oil pump 1, which is opened, starts oil inlet, and static pressure oil outbound course shown in arrow direction, static pressure oil are other as shown in figure 1 , equivalent output uniform from 8 oil outlets 6, the static pressure oil of the equivalent helix tube 81 different by length, then it is different by length Straight tube 82 is gradually decayed if the pressure of the arrow direction in Fig. 2, static pressure oil is consistent in pipeline, reaches output terminal 9 When etc. the pressure outputs such as flows realize the flat of turntable planes carry and operation so that the supporting force in 8 peripheries static pressure face is consistent Surely.
